release: v0.4.1 — code quality fixes and doc updates
Remove unsafe `as any` casts, fix MetricsPage fetch cancellation safety, delete dead AppBarGpuBadge component, fix typo in data context, move extractJsonData to module scope, resolve ESLint/Prettier indent conflict, fix artifacthub-pkg.yml version mismatch and inaccurate description.
